Key Prediction Insights

Roland Garros, Paris — Round of 64 on clay in a Grand Slam setting pits Nishesh Basavareddy against Alex Michelsen. The model leans strongly toward Michelsen: Alex is projected to win with a 74.28% probability versus 25.72% for Basavareddy, and the match is expected to contain about 39.42 games.

Match Analysis

Basavareddy (rank 156) arrives with a solid form index of 59.07 and an Elo of 1654.12. He shows a high mean serve index (94.89) and an even stronger mean return index (90.57), indicating his ability to neutralize opponents off the return. His surface strength index on clay sits at 13.09, and he has accumulated 174 minutes on court in the event, a fatigue total that matches his opponent. Recent results: a notable Roland Garros win over Taylor Fritz (3-1, 174 minutes) bookends mixed results in Geneva where he lost to Jaume Munar but beat Kilian Feldbausch. Michelsen (rank 41) carries an Elo advantage at 1716.34 and a form index of 52.22. His mean serve index (95.53) is marginally higher than Basavareddy’s, with a mean return index of 87.04 and a slightly higher clay strength index of 16.14. Like Basavareddy he has 174 minutes logged at this tournament. His recent stretch includes a straight-sets Roland Garros victory over Aleksandr Shevchenko (3-0, 174 minutes) and a mixed Geneva week (loss to Learner Tien, win over Stan Wawrinka), suggesting resilience against varied opposition. The ranking, Elo edge and steadier recent Slam scoreline tilt the matchup toward Michelsen.

Aces and Double Faults Predictions

An aces prediction for this clay match sits at 15.67 total; the predicted aces figure reflects clay’s slower pace, which typically suppresses ace counts. The double faults prediction is 7.45 expected double faults for the contest—longer rallies and fatigue on clay can elevate that number. Neither player has a dramatically superior serve rating, so serve-based ace spikes are unlikely.
